In a massive crackdown on illegal betting, 200 suspects have been taken into custody following nationwide simultaneous raids conducted as part of an Adana-based illegal betting operation.

Among the individuals detained in the sweeping operation is well-known TV commentator Rasim Ozan Kutahyali. According to initial reports, Kutahyali was taken into custody by security forces at his residence in Istanbul in connection with the investigation.

Nationwide simultaneous raids

The massive operation, coordinated by authorities from the southern province of Adana, targeted a widespread illegal betting network. Police teams executed simultaneous raids across multiple provinces to apprehend the suspects, resulting in the mass detention of 200 individuals allegedly connected to the syndicate.

Investigations into the network's operations and the specific roles of the detained suspects are currently ongoing.

Co-host previously detained

This is not the first time a figure from Kutahyali's television circle has faced such scrutiny. Former referee Ahmet Cakar, who co-hosts a TV program with Kutahyali, was also detained and subsequently released in an illegal betting investigation in recent months.
